Rename attached Search.txt to Search.asp, put it in the WhatsUp Web directory, and make links to it from your WhatsUp web pages. This is original file posted by Jeff Cook, I've just changed "/custom/dt-frame.asp?" to standard "device.asp?" to get links to devices. Actually, I made more modifications in it to fit my needs.
BTW, the tag %FIND_STRING% is used in this file, and I have no idea where they got it. I couldn't find it in WhatsUp .asp files.
Anyway, enjoy this tool, I like it.
Oleg
David Belder <[EMAIL PROTECTED]> wrote:
David Belder <[EMAIL PROTECTED]> wrote:
can someone please point me to the location of the search.asp file?
Regards,
David
-----Original Message-----
From: [EMAIL PROTECTED] [mailto:[EMAIL PROTECTED] On Behalf Of Oleg .
Sent: � 26 ������ 2003 15:19
To: [EMAIL PROTECTED]
Cc: [EMAIL PROTECTED]
Subject: RE: [WhatsUp Forum] Search.asp
Thanks, Jeff,It works great even with substrings and any field combinations. I've just edited your file a little bit for my interface. Useful tool!!!Thank you once again,Oleg>Copy the search.asp file into your WhatsUp web directory. Then in your web >browser go to http://WhateverYour WUGServerIs/search.asp>Jeff Cook
>Network Administrator
>Whatcom Educational Credit Union
Do you Yahoo!?
The New Yahoo! Shopping - with improved product search
Do you Yahoo!?
The New Yahoo! Shopping - with improved product search
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.0 Transitional//EN">
<!--
This was created from work done by...
James Amann
Georgia State University
[EMAIL PROTECTED]
Search.asp will only work for WhatsUp Gold 8.0 and higher.
Search.asp doesn't need any other files.
-->
<HTML>
<HEAD>
<%include% StandardPageHeader.asp>
<TITLE>WhatsUp Gold - Search</TITLE>
</HEAD>
<BODY bgColor="#ffffff">
<%IFNOT% %MATCH% (%URL_VALUE% "HideSearchBox", "on")>
<table border="1" cellpadding="0" cellspacing="0" bgcolor="#c0c0c0">
<tr Colspan=2><td>
<table width="100%" border="0" cellspacing="0" cellpadding="2">
<tr bgcolor="#0099ff">
<td align=left><b>WhatsUp Gold - Search</b></td>
<td align=right><a target=_NEW href="h_config.htm">Help</a></td>
</table>
<tr>
<td><table width="100%" border="0" cellspacing="0" cellpadding="1">
<tr><td><form action="Search.asp" method=get><font size="+1">Search
For:</font><td><b><font color=red>(The search is case-sensitive)
<tr><td><font size=2>MAP: <td><input maxlength=128 size=25
name="MAP" value="<%URL_VALUE% "MAP">"><br>
<tr><td><font size=2>HOST_TYPE: <td><input maxlength=128 size=25
name="HOST_TYPE" value="<%URL_VALUE% "HOST_TYPE">"><br>
<tr><td><font size=2>DISPLAY_NAME: <td><input maxlength=128 size=25
name="DISPLAY_NAME" value="<%URL_VALUE% "DISPLAY_NAME">"><br>
<tr><td><font size=2>HOSTNAME: <td><input maxlength=128 size=25
name="HOSTNAME" value="<%URL_VALUE% "HOSTNAME">"><br>
<tr><td><font size=2>IP_ADDRESS: <td><input maxlength=128 size=25
name="IP_ADDRESS" value="<%URL_VALUE% "IP_ADDRESS">"><br>
<tr><td><font size=2>INFO_LINE_1: <td><input maxlength=128 size=25
name="INFO_LINE_1" value="<%URL_VALUE% "INFO_LINE_1">"><br>
<tr><td><font size=2>INFO_LINE_2: <td><input maxlength=128 size=25
name="INFO_LINE_2" value="<%URL_VALUE% "INFO_LINE_2">"><br>
<tr><td><font size=2>NOTES: <td><input maxlength=128 size=25
name="NOTES" value="<%URL_VALUE% "NOTES">"><br>
<tr><td colspan=2> <font size="-2">
<input type="checkbox" name="HideSearchBox">Hide Search Box
<input type="checkbox" name="ShowInfoLines"
<%IF% %MATCH% (%URL_VALUE% "ShowInfoLines", "on")>checked<%ENDIF%>
>Show Info Lines
<input type="checkbox" name="ShowNotes"
<%IF% %MATCH% (%URL_VALUE% "ShowNotes", "on")>checked<%ENDIF%>
>Show Notes
<input type="checkbox" name="ShowDeviceStatus"
<%IF% %MATCH% (%URL_VALUE% "ShowDeviceStatus",
"on")>checked<%ENDIF%>
>Show Device Status
<input type=submit value="Search" name="Submit">
</form>
</table>
</td>
</tr>
</table>
<%ENDIF%>
</BODY>
</HTML>
<%IF% %MATCH% (%URL_VALUE% "Submit", "Search")>
<p>
<table width="100%" border="1" bgcolor="#FFFFFF" cellpadding="1"
cellspacing="0">
<tr><td colspan=6 bgcolor="#0099ff"><b>Search Results</b>
<tr bgcolor="#c0c0c0">
<td align="center"><b>Map</font>
<td align="center"><b>Display Name</font>
<td align="center"><b>Device Type</font>
<td align="center"><b>Status</font>
<td align="center"><b>Host Name</font>
<td align="center"><b>IP Address</font>
</tr>
<%START_LOADED_MAP_LIST%>
<%START_DEVICE_LIST%>
<%IF% (%FIND_STRING% (%URL_VALUE% "MAP",%MAP% NAME))>
<%IF% (%FIND_STRING% (%URL_VALUE% "HOST_TYPE",%DEVICE% HOST_TYPE))>
<%IF% (%FIND_STRING% (%URL_VALUE% "DISPLAY_NAME",%DEVICE% DISPLAY_NAME))>
<%IF% (%FIND_STRING% (%URL_VALUE% "HOSTNAME",%DEVICE% HOSTNAME))>
<%IF% (%FIND_STRING% (%URL_VALUE% "IP_ADDRESS",%DEVICE% IP_ADDRESS))>
<%IF% (%FIND_STRING% (%URL_VALUE% "INFO_LINE_1",%DEVICE% INFO_LINE_1))>
<%IF% (%FIND_STRING% (%URL_VALUE% "INFO_LINE_2",%DEVICE% INFO_LINE_2))>
<%IF% (%FIND_STRING% (%URL_VALUE% "NOTES",%DEVICE% NOTES))>
<tr <%IF% %MATCH% (%URL_VALUE% "ShowDeviceStatus",
"on")>bgcolor="<%DEVICE% STATE_COLOR>"<%ENDIF%>>
<td><a href="map.asp?map=<%URL_ENCODE% (%MAP% FILENAME)>"><font
color="black"><%MAP% NAME></font></A>
<td><a href="device.asp?map=<%MAP% FILENAME>&device=<%DEVICE%
UNIQUE_ID>"><font color="black"><%DEVICE% DISPLAY_NAME></a>
<td><%DEVICE% HOST_TYPE>
<td><%DEVICE% STATUS>
<td><%DEVICE% HOSTNAME>
<td><%DEVICE% IP_ADDRESS>
<%IF% %MATCH% (%URL_VALUE% "ShowInfoLines", "on")>
<tr>
<td colspan="6"><%DEVICE% INFO_LINE_1><br><%DEVICE% INFO_LINE_2>
<%ENDIF%>
<%IF% %MATCH% (%URL_VALUE% "ShowNotes", "on")>
<tr>
<td colspan="6"><%DEVICE% Notes>
<%ENDIF%>
<%ENDIF%>
<%ENDIF%>
<%ENDIF%>
<%ENDIF%>
<%ENDIF%>
<%ENDIF%>
<%ENDIF%>
<%ENDIF%>
<%END_DEVICE_LIST%>
<%END_LOADED_MAP_LIST%>
</table></p>
<%ENDIF%>
